Output 331636ae8430c49a69013e843c727950232b8ddb72f5c322848f879fc9160a78:1

value
2368853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b09d1e1093de2b155561b29ddfe07bf0e5770198 OP_EQUAL
address
3Hns51wcwsv1wRgD8F1oYMfBbKeTbp1mx8
transaction
331636ae8430c49a69013e843c727950232b8ddb72f5c322848f879fc9160a78
spent
true